The p800 is everything you expect and even more!
I myself didn't play any games on it. I did see movie clips playing.
The Jog-dail works very nice (5 way).
The phone crashed a few times while playing with it. The guy showing the P800 said it still was a prototype.
The nice thing was there weren't that many people interested in the P800, so we could play with it for hours (and we did!)...
We also saw the T300, a little bigger as I had expected but still a nice phone for his price. The camera for the T300 has about 8 effects buitl in (like bubbles through the picture).
But man(!) the P800 was great.
